Detailed Summary of the Book

“Spacecraft Systems Engineering” strikes an intricate balance between theory and practice in the field of spacecraft engineering. The book has been meticulously structured to guide readers through the complex process of designing and developing spacecraft. This involves a systematic review of the methods and practices essential for each stage of the spacecraft lifecycle. From the initial design and system integration to the testing phases and eventual mission deployment, the book offers clear guidance grounded in industry standards.

The book delves into key areas such as the spacecraft environment, supporting technologies, mission planning, and the various subsystems that culminate in the successful deployment of space missions. These include avionics, propulsion, structural integrity, thermal control, power management, and communication. The authors ensure that each subsystem is thoroughly explored, highlighting the importance of their integration and the challenges that must be overcome to ensure mission success.
